IHG Hotels & Resorts has signed a deal with multi-activity real estate and investment company the Al Jumaiah Group to introduce two brands, Holiday Inn & Suites and Staybridge Suites, in Taif, Saudi Arabia.

The dual signing will add 280 rooms. Both hotels are set to open in late 2025.

Staybridge Suites Taif and Holiday Inn & Suites Taif will offer views and amenities, and will be part of IHG’s loyalty programme, IHG One Rewards. 

Elevating Taif’s hospitality scene

Taif, a key destination in Saudi Arabia’s Vision 2030, is experiencing growth in tourism and hospitality. Vision 2030 lays out targets for diversification and improving competitiveness.

IHG’s move aligns with the Saudi government’s investment in infrastructure to meet accommodation demand.

“Saudi Arabia is a priority market for IHG. The continuous growth of our global portfolio within the Kingdom reflects our unwavering commitment to the vision of the leadership of the country and emphasises our dedication to support the Kingdom’s ambitious transformation,” said Mattar in a statement.

With 40 hotels currently operating and a pipeline of 32 more set to open in the next two to five years, IHG continues to play a role in Saudi Arabia’s evolving hospitality landscape.
